Your black bin is for household waste that can't be recycled in your grey bin or taken to a household waste and recycling centre.
Check our Waste and recycling A to Z if you're not sure which bin to put a particular item in.
Please do not overfill you bin or cram the rubbish in - this makes it difficult to empty the bin properly. Your bin lid should be closed flat. Bins that are too heavy to move safely, contain garden waste or building materials will not be collected.
We'll only collect waste that's inside the bin - no waste left by your bin will be collected.
Black bin waste we collect is taken to the Eastcroft Waste to Energy facility in Nottingham.
Items you can put in your black bin:
- ash (when cool)
- black plastic
- bubble wrap
- disposable nappies
- kitchen and food waste
- pet waste and bedding
- plant pots and trays
- polystyrene packaging
Items that are not accepted, as they may damage your bin:
- bricks
- concrete
- gravel
- hot ashes
- sand
- stone
Collection
Your bin must be put out for collection at your property boundary by 6.30am on your collection day.
You must move your bin back to its usual storage place by the end of the collection day, as it may obstruct the road and look untidy.
